    In recent years, GPUs have had an exponential increase in size. This is because of increased performance. This increased performance also means increased power draw, and increased power draw leads to more heat being generated, so to combat this, companies put bigger heat sinks on the GPU, which in turn, make it larger while also dissipating the heat more efficiently.
